aside[data-v-153cd51a],header[data-v-153cd51a],main[data-v-153cd51a],section[data-v-153cd51a]{display:block}img[data-v-153cd51a]{display:block;width:100%;height:100%}p[data-v-153cd51a]{margin:0}#app[data-v-153cd51a],body[data-v-153cd51a],html[data-v-153cd51a]{width:100%;height:100%;overflow:hidden}body[data-v-153cd51a]{margin:0;width:100vw;height:100vh;overflow:hidden}.flex-c[data-v-153cd51a],.flex[data-v-153cd51a]{display:flex;align-items:center}.flex-c[data-v-153cd51a]{flex-direction:column;justify-content:center}.iconfont[data-v-153cd51a]{color:#909399;line-height:1;font-size:17px;margin-right:5px;width:24px;text-align:center;font-size:18px;vertical-align:middle;display:inline-block}.login[data-v-153cd51a]{width:100vw;height:100vh;background:url(../img/bg.2c35864f.jpg) no-repeat 50%;background-size:cover}.login .element[data-v-153cd51a]{width:880px;height:482px;position:absolute;right:40px;top:50%;transform:translateY(-50%)}.login .element img[data-v-153cd51a]{width:100%;height:100%}.login .box[data-v-153cd51a]{position:absolute;left:300px;top:50%;transform:translateY(-50%);width:400px;height:500px;padding:30px;box-sizing:border-box;display:flex;flex-direction:column;align-items:center}.login .box .logo[data-v-153cd51a]{width:210px;height:60px;background:#ccc;text-align:center;line-height:60px;font-size:36px;color:#fff;font-weight:800;margin-bottom:100px}.login .box .row[data-v-153cd51a]{width:348px;height:46px;box-sizing:border-box;padding:10px;border-bottom:1px solid #fff;margin-bottom:40px;display:flex;align-items:center}.login .box .row .icon[data-v-153cd51a]{width:22px;height:22px;background:#fff;margin-right:18px}.login .box .row input[data-v-153cd51a]{width:100%;height:100%;background:transparent;border:0;outline:0;color:#fff}.login .box .row input[data-v-153cd51a]::-webkit-input-placeholder{color:#fff;font-size:16px}.login .box .row[data-v-153cd51a]:nth-of-type(2){margin-bottom:20px}.login .box .action[data-v-153cd51a]{color:#fff;display:flex;justify-content:space-between;width:348px;box-sizing:border-box;padding:10px}.login .box .btn[data-v-153cd51a]{width:350px;height:60px;border-radius:30px;overflow:hidden;margin-top:50px}.login .box .btn button[data-v-153cd51a]{width:100%;height:100%;background:#fff;color:#0a62cf;border:0;cursor:pointer;font-size:16px;font-weight:600;letter-spacing:2px}